How long should the workout portion of an exercise program ideally last?

The ideal duration for the workout portion of an exercise program is generally recommended to be between 20 to 30 minutes, especially for moderate-intensity workouts. This timeframe strikes a balance between providing enough time to engage in meaningful exercise while also being manageable for individuals with busy schedules.

During this period, participants can focus on different components of fitness, such as cardiovascular exercise, strength training, or flexibility work, without risking fatigue or loss of motivation. Research indicates that workouts lasting at least 20 minutes are effective in improving cardiovascular health, increasing endurance, and promoting overall fitness. Additionally, this duration helps foster adherence to an exercise routine, making it easier for individuals to establish consistent habits.

Longer workouts, such as those lasting 45-60 minutes, can be beneficial for advanced fitness levels or specific training goals, but they may not be as practical or sustainable for everyone, especially beginners or those with time constraints. Therefore, the 20-30 minute range is a well-established guideline for most individuals aiming to improve their fitness.
